Make shrimp fajitas in minutes with your air fryer. The air fryer perfectly cooks the shrimp. There's a perfect balance of spices that coat the veggies. After air frying, the peppers and onions are still crisp and tender while the shrimp remains juicy. Wrap everything in tortillas, with a squeeze of lime, for a quick and easy...

Steps:
- 1. Add shrimp, seasonings, oil, and lime juice to Ziploc bag. Marinate in the fridge for at least 2 hours
- 2. Cut up all veggies into strips. Remove seeds from jalapenos if you want less spicy. Add a little oil and all seasonings to veggies.
- 3. Line your air fryer basket with foil to hold in the juices and promote steam. Add just the veggies which are oiled and seasoned and cook last 370 for 8 min.
- 4. Open the air fryer and add marinated shrimp without excess juice on top of veggies. Cook for another 7 minutes at 370.
- 5. Open air fryer and toss all together with tongs and look at shrimp. If needed which I did, cook for approx 2 more minutes. Open and toss and get your tortillas ready and build your yummy fajitas. Enjoy!
